Old-School Weapons Against New-Age Threats
As Russia continues to deploy increasingly sophisticated drones across Ukrainian battlefields, Ukrainian forces have found themselves turning to surprisingly conventional weapons. Fiber-optic drones, which maintain their connection through a physical cable rather than wireless signals, have proven resistant to Ukraine’s electronic jamming equipment. This technological challenge has forced Ukrainian soldiers to adopt a straightforward solution: shotguns. The 12-gauge shotgun, a weapon that has existed for generations, has become an essential tool in Ukraine’s defensive arsenal against Russia’s advanced drone technology.
The efficacy of these shotguns stems from their simplicity and immediate impact. Unlike complex electronic countermeasures that may fail against fiber-optic technology, a well-aimed shotgun blast provides a direct and definitive solution to the drone threat. This approach reflects the practical adaptability of Ukrainian forces, who have been forced to innovate with limited resources against Russia’s technologically advanced military machine. The contrast between high-tech threats and low-tech solutions highlights the unpredictable nature of modern warfare.
Extensive Training Programs
Ukraine has implemented comprehensive training programs focused specifically on countering drone threats. Reports indicate that more than 60,000 soldiers have received specialized training in anti-drone tactics, with shotgun proficiency being a central component. This massive training initiative demonstrates the scale of the drone threat and Ukraine’s commitment to developing effective countermeasures. Training simulators are also being developed to improve soldiers’ accuracy and response time when facing fast-moving aerial targets.
The training emphasizes the unique challenges of engaging small, agile drones. Unlike traditional targets, drones require different tracking techniques and shot timing. Ukrainian instructors have developed specialized drills that teach soldiers to lead their targets appropriately and account for the drones’ erratic movement patterns. This adaptation of conventional shooting techniques specifically for drone defense represents a significant evolution in military training, driven by the immediate needs of the battlefield.
Cost-Effective Defense Solutions
The economics of drone warfare have played a crucial role in Ukraine’s defensive strategy. High-end air defense systems, which cost millions of dollars per unit, are simply not sustainable for countering Russia’s relatively inexpensive drones. This cost imbalance has driven Ukraine’s military planners to embrace more affordable solutions like shotguns, which provide a tremendous return on investment when successfully deployed against enemy drones. This approach allows Ukraine to conserve its limited supply of sophisticated air defense missiles for higher-value targets.
While shotguns currently remain the most reliable method for physically neutralizing fiber-optic drones, Ukrainian forces are exploring additional options. Pistols that fire nets to entangle drones are under development, although they have not yet been widely distributed to frontline units. These complementary technologies may eventually provide soldiers with multiple options for drone defense, creating a layered approach that combines both kinetic and non-kinetic methods to protect Ukrainian positions from aerial surveillance and attacks.
Evolving Battlefield Dynamics
The unprecedented scale of drone usage in the Russia-Ukraine conflict has created a complex and challenging battlespace. Both sides deploy numerous drones simultaneously, making it difficult for soldiers to distinguish between friendly and enemy aircraft. This visual confusion compounds the already difficult task of tracking and engaging small aerial targets, requiring Ukrainian forces to develop sophisticated identification protocols alongside their physical countermeasures. The battlefield has essentially transformed into a three-dimensional chess match where control of the airspace directly above troops has become as critical as traditional ground control.
As the conflict continues, the technological arms race between drone capabilities and countermeasures accelerates. Russia’s adoption of fiber-optic drones represents a direct response to Ukraine’s previously successful electronic warfare efforts. This cyclical pattern of innovation and counter-innovation illustrates how rapidly military technology evolves under the pressures of active combat.
